Wire arranging structure of handheld laser welding machine
By designing the cable management structure of the handheld laser welding machine, the machine utilizes a rotating shaft and a take-up shaft to wind up the cable, and a positioning mechanism consisting of a turntable and a spring-loaded rod. This solves the problem of inconvenient welding caused by excessively long cables, achieving stable cable winding and preventing loosening.

[0001] This utility model relates to a cable management structure, specifically a cable management structure for a handheld laser welding machine. Background Technology
[0002] A handheld laser welding machine is a device that uses a high-energy-density laser beam as a heat source for welding. It focuses the laser beam onto the welding material, causing the material to reach a high temperature in a very short time, thereby melting the metal and forming a weld. The handheld laser welding machine mainly consists of a laser unit and a welding unit, and features flexibility, high efficiency, and high-quality welds.
[0003] Currently, most existing handheld laser welding machines are connected to a long cable. During operation, the excessively long cable can cause inconvenience to the welding process. Therefore, this application proposes a cable management structure for a handheld laser welding machine to solve this problem. Utility Model Content

[0020] Please see Figures 1-4In this embodiment of the present invention, a cable management structure for a handheld laser welding machine includes a laser welding machine body 1, which includes a cable 3. A first half-shell 2 and a second half-shell 10 are provided on the outer side of the cable 3. A rotating shaft 4 is rotatably connected through the first half-shell 2. A take-up shaft 7 is fixedly installed on the outer side of the rotating shaft 4. A groove 6 is provided on the outer side of the take-up shaft 7. An elastic rope 9 is fixedly installed inside the groove 6. One end of the rotating shaft 4 passes through the second half-shell 10. A first through groove 5 is provided on one side of the first half-shell 2, and a second through groove 8 is provided on the other side of the first half-shell 2.
[0021] Both sides of the first half-shell 2 and the second half-shell 10 are provided with buckles 11, and the first half-shell 2 and the second half-shell 10 are fixed together by two buckles 11, which facilitates the quick installation and fixation of the first half-shell 2 and the second half-shell 10.
[0022] A turntable 15 is fixedly installed at one end of the rotating shaft 4 near the first half-shell 2. A pull plate 16 is provided on one side of the turntable 15, and an insertion rod 14 is fixedly installed on one side of the pull plate 16. One end of the insertion rod 14 passes through the turntable 15 and is inserted into the side wall of the first half-shell 2. A spring 13 is fixedly installed on one side of the pull plate 16 and outside the insertion rod 14. One end of the spring 13 is fixedly connected to the turntable 15. Several slots 12 for inserting the insertion rod 14 are opened on the turntable 15 along the circumferential direction, which can fix the position of the rotating shaft 4 and prevent the unwinding situation after the cable is sorted.
[0023] The working principle of this utility model is as follows:
[0024] During initial installation, the first half-shell 2 and the second half-shell 10 are opened by opening the latch 11. The cable 3 is passed through the first through-slot 5, and the elastic cord 9 is spread out. The cable 3 is then passed through the space between the elastic cord 9 and the winding shaft 7. The elastic cord 9 is released, and its reset effect clamps and secures the cable 3. One end of the cable 3 is then passed through the second through-slot 8. The second half-shell 10 is then replaced, and the first half-shell 2 and the second half-shell 10 are secured by the latch 11. Pulling the pull plate 16 stretches the spring 13, thereby extending the insertion rod 14. Once disengaged from slot 12, turntable 15 can be rotated. Turntable 15 will drive rotating shaft 4 to rotate, which in turn drives winding shaft 7 to rotate. The rotation of winding shaft 7 will cause cable 3 to be wound around the outside of winding shaft 7, thereby achieving the winding of cable 3. After winding is completed, ensure that the plug rod 14 moves to the nearest slot 12. Release pull plate 16. At this time, spring 13 will return to its original position, and plug rod 14 will be reinserted into the corresponding slot 12. At this time, rotating shaft 4 is fixed and can no longer rotate, thereby avoiding the loosening of cable 3 when it is pulled after cable management.
